This research aimed to investigate the relationships among Cultural Awareness, Communication Apprehension, and Speaking Proficiency among students. This study employed a quantitative correlational research design using questionnaires and students’ speaking scores as the instruments. The data were analyzed using SPSS through normality, homogeneity, linearity, heteroscedasticity, and Spearman’s Rank-Order Correlation tests. The findings showed a very weak relationship between Cultural Awareness and Speaking Proficiency (r = -0.028; Sig. = 0.793) and between Communication Apprehension and Speaking Proficiency (r = 0.095; Sig. = 0.367). The results indicated that Cultural Awareness and Communication Apprehension weakly correlate with students’ Speaking Proficiency, which may be affected more by other factors such as vocabulary mastery, confidence, motivation, and speaking practice. In conclusion, Cultural Awareness and Communication Apprehension were not significant correlate with Speaking Proficiency.
